To find reliable HACCP software for a cloud-based plant environment, focus on software that supports your actual food safety workflow—not just generic document storage. Here’s a practical way to evaluate it:

1) Define what you need to digitize

List the HACCP tasks you currently do on paper or spreadsheets, such as:

  • CCP monitoring logs
  • Corrective action records
  • Verification and validation checks
  • Temperature and sanitation checks
  • Audit preparation
  • Supplier/traceability records
  • Training and competency logs
  • Nonconformance and CAPA tracking

A good system should map directly to these workflows.

2) Look for key features

Prioritize solutions with:

  • Cloud access for multi-site and remote visibility
  • Mobile-friendly data entry on tablets/phones
  • Offline mode if plant connectivity is unreliable
  • Configurable forms/workflows for your HACCP plan
  • Timestamped audit trails and version control
  • Role-based permissions
  • Automated alerts/escalations for out-of-limit readings
  • Electronic signatures if required
  • Reporting dashboards for trends and compliance
  • Traceability and recall support
  • Integration with ERP, MES, sensors, or LIMS if needed

3) Verify compliance and data integrity

Make sure the vendor can support:

  • FDA 21 CFR Part 11 if you need electronic records/signatures
  • GFSI schemes such as SQF, BRCGS, FSSC 22000, etc.
  • ISO 22000 alignment if relevant
  • Audit-ready logs with tamper-evident records
  • Backups, encryption, and disaster recovery
  • Data residency / retention requirements if applicable

4) Evaluate usability on the plant floor

The best software can fail if operators won’t use it. Test:

  • Number of taps/clicks to complete a log
  • How easy it is to correct an error without losing traceability
  • Whether forms work well on gloves-friendly devices
  • Whether supervisors can review/approve quickly
  • Whether dashboards are understandable for non-technical users

5) Ask vendors the right questions

Use questions like:

  • Can we customize forms without coding?
  • How are deviations and CAPAs handled?
  • Can we configure CCP limits and automatic alerts?
  • Is offline data capture available?
  • What audit trail information is stored?
  • How fast can we generate audit evidence?
  • Can you show a demo using our actual HACCP workflow?
  • What integrations exist with our current systems?
  • What does implementation and training look like?
  • What’s your uptime SLA and support model?

6) Compare total cost of ownership

Don’t just compare license price. Include:

  • Implementation/configuration fees
  • Training and change management
  • Hardware costs
  • Integration costs
  • Support and admin effort
  • Subscription scaling by site/user/module
  • Costs of custom workflows or validation

7) Run a pilot before buying

Choose 1 line, 1 area, or 1 site and test for 30–60 days:

  • Can operators enter data reliably?
  • Do alerts fire correctly?
  • Are records easy to retrieve in an audit?
  • Are compliance gaps reduced?
  • Is reporting actually saving time?

8) Check vendor reputation

Look for:

  • Food manufacturing references
  • Case studies in plants similar to yours
  • Independent reviews
  • Implementation partners with food safety experience
  • Strong support response times
  • Long-term product roadmap

9) Common red flags

Be cautious if the software:

  • Is mostly a document repository with no workflow engine
  • Lacks audit trails or record versioning
  • Requires heavy customization for basic HACCP tasks
  • Has poor mobile/offline support
  • Can’t handle multi-site reporting
  • Doesn’t clearly explain compliance capabilities
  • Has vague security or backup practices

10) Shortlist categories of solutions

You’ll usually find three types:

  1. HACCP-specific platforms — best if you want ready-made food safety workflows
  2. Quality management systems (QMS) — broader, good if you want CAPA, audits, and document control too
  3. Low-code workflow platforms — flexible, but often require more setup and governance
